    It's a feature, not a bug...RB has known they have no chance at winning the constructer's this year and going into a season with all new regs (especially with no more Newey) that wind tunnel time is more valuable than the $ they'll leave on the table. We saw the same thing second half of last season with Checo. The RB21 is built and setup in a way that nobody but Max can drive it, and he's got a competitive car. Could they build a 2nd car that's a copy of the VCARB? Sure, but that costs time and $ and if successful would cost them valuable wind tunnel time so in the grand scheme of things it's just not worth it.

    And honestly it seems right now that RB has much bigger problems on their hands than their 2nd seat...like their #1 seat for 2026 and the new Ford PU.
